Transaction 9839175506a884b0d97f35d197d21fd9989d2270fc0c5f48630aa20c7d783ec1
1 Input
1 Output
-
9839175506a884b0d97f35d197d21fd9989d2270fc0c5f48630aa20c7d783ec1:0
- value
- 4788588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0a1d6f3f7e2cc54b4f970434fde451ff2f3894c OP_EQUAL
- address
- 3NAmAL82MPwhPkmVyHxZm4jbsT962eB5SZ